Senior Officer at the Human Rights Defenders Desk

Reference: R-Obs-11-09

Under the supervision of the Executive Director, S(he) coordinates and implements FIDH’s activities regarding the protection of Human Rights Defenders within FIDH and OMCT joint programme: The Observatory for the protection of Human Rights Defenders.

Duties:

  • Contribute to the development strategy of the Observatory
  • Coordinate and implement the Observatory’s activities (in particular, draft urgent appeals, press releases, analytical papers and referrals, organize fact-finding, defense and judicial observation missions, lead advocacy activities with intergovernmental authorities)
  • Coordinate and participate in the drafting of the Observatory’s annual report
  • Follow-up with donors of the programme
  • S(he) shall work in close collaboration with the World Organisation Against Torture (FIDH’s partner in the programme implementation), and with other member organisations and partners of FIDH. He/She shall also work with regional teams and FIDH permanent delegations in Geneva, Brussels, The Hague, New York, Cairo, Nairobi, and with the members of the organisation’s International Board.

Required Skills and Experience: At least 7 years of relevant professional experience at the international level in the fields of Human Rights, management of programmes activities and team coordination. Perfect knowledge of French, English and Spanish is a must (both written and spoken). Excellent knowledge of international proceedings related to the protection of Human Rights.

Competencies: Multidisciplinarity, rigorous discipline and excellent writing skills. Projects coordination and team work skills as well as ability to work in emergency environment. Commitment and interest in ONG activities.

Conditions: Remuneration: depending on professional background Type of contract term: Indefinite Location: Paris
